By now, you’re probably well aware of the Jones Beach edition of the Air Force 1 that made a lot of news a few weeks back. The shoe is constructed from a combination of high-quality materials with some nice touches of Jones Beach flavor like the shape of Long Island on the insoles and outsoles. Originally released in limited quantities to select spots in Long Island, the kicks have just hit NYC with a recent shipment that arrived at the Nike Sportswear 21 Mercer store. As with the first batch that dropped, these will no doubt go quick, so if you’re in the area, it might be worth your while to check if they’ve got any left. You can get a closer look at some of the finer details of this fresh summer release after the jump.
Color: Birch/Sail-Stone-Soft Blue
Style: 378340-211
